GeneralHow Philippe Diallo was “coached” by the Élysée to strengthen his game in the FIFA crisis

Summary
The French Football Federation is calling for a “profound transformation” of FIFA governance, but without specifically targeting its weakened president, Gianni Infantino. The boss of the FFF, Philippe Diallo, was however encouraged to strengthen his speech from the start of this crisis, after discussions with the top of the French executive.
